Treatment

ADHD is a neurobiological disorder that affects about 4.4 percent of the population (Kessler and al 2006). It is accompanied by high levels of co-morbidity (depression, anxiety, addiction to drugs) and significant emotional, social and occupational impairments that affect the patients and their families.

Treatment for adults with adhd symptoms adults test usually involves medication, education and psychosocial therapies , such as cognitive therapy for behavioral disorders. These treatments can assist you in managing your symptoms and create new ways of thinking about them.

Treatment for people suffering from adhd usually comes in the form of stimulants like amphetamine or methylphenidate which increase levels neurotransmitters in the brain that are responsible for attention and behavioral control. Stimulants can be taken as immediate-release tablets, extended-release tablets, or patches.

Side effects can be triggered by stimulants. Some of the side effects include dizziness sweating, nervousness, insomnia, and nervousness. It is crucial to adhere to the prescriptions of your doctor and that you use your medication as prescribed.

In addition to stimulants, certain antidepressants are also able to aid in the treatment of ADHD. These medications are typically taken for a short time to help reduce ADHD symptoms. They can be more effective if used in conjunction with cognitive behavioral therapy.

Cognitive behavioral therapy is a form of counseling that is focused on changing negative thinking patterns and habits to help improve your overall quality of life. It can be an efficient treatment for people with ADHD however it is not an effective cure.
